Use the clip to attach the light to your tshirt, shorts, socks, headband, backpack, dog collar (we could go on…) BIOMOTION People are great at recognising other people. We notice movements that are unique to humans (biomotions). On a bike, the up and down pedalling motion is what makes you recognisable as human. Research has shown that cyclists who highlight this biomotion, for example by adding lights to shoes or socks, can be more conspicuous to others. The Plus' integrated wearable clip means you can add the light to your clothing so you can make your biomotion stand out!
